Saint-Tugdual ( Breton : Sant-Tudal ) is a French municipality with 370 inhabitants (at January 1, 2017) in the department of Morbihan in the region of Brittany . It belongs to the community association Roi Morvan Communauté .
geography
Saint-Tugdual is located in the northwest of the Morbihan department and belongs to the Pays du Roi Morvan.
Neighboring municipalities are Plouray in the north, Ploërdut in the east and southeast, Le Croisty in the south and Priziac in the west.
The place itself is a crossing point of different streets - but it is away from important thoroughfares. The D1 passes five kilometers away. All other regional or national road connections are far away from Saint-Tugdual.
The most important bodies of water are the Aër river and the Corrogant , Kerminizy , Kersallic , Kermartin and Le Moulin du Bois streams . In some cases, these also form the municipal boundary. There are also several ponds in the municipality. In the northern part of the municipality there are numerous large pieces of forest. The largest is the Bois de Kerminizy .

history
Historically, the municipality belongs to the Breton region of Bro Gwened (French: Vannetais) and within this region to the Bro Bourlet (French: Pays Pourlet) area and shares its history. Saint-Tugdual belonged to the canton of Priziac from 1793 until its dissolution in 1801. Since then, the community has belonged to the canton of Guémené-sur-Scorff. In 1903, part of the municipality split off and formed the independent municipality of Le Croisty.
Attractions
See also: List of Monuments historiques in Saint-Tugdual
- Saint-Tugdual village church from 1962
- Chapel Saint-Guen (also Saint-Guénaël) from 1540
- Ossuary at the Saint-Guen chapel
- Cross on the site of the former village cemetery from the 16th century
- Kerminizy mansion from the 16th century (with alterations and extensions from the 20th century)
